The Opportunity
We are looking for a reliable and motivated Parks Labourer to join our team based in South Wairarapa on a full-time permanent basis.
As a Parks Labourer, you will be responsible for mowing, litter collecting, edging and weeding maintenance of parks and reserves on a reactive or scheduled basis.
